Question:
I have a 2015 26rr gray wolf toy hauler. I was wondering if you could tell me what MORryde Shock Absorbing Suspension Equalizers and bolt kit I will need. Thank you Terry
asked by: Terry D
Expert Reply:
Hey Terry, if you can get me two dimensions I'll be able to let you know what cushioned equalizer and shackle kit you'd need. I would need to know the distance between the axle centers (the wheelbase) and then also the distance between bolt hole centers of you current shackles to know what kit you'd want. For example the shackle kit part # MR76ZR that you referenced has 3-1/8 inches between the bolt hole centers and the # MR29DR is an AllTrek 4000 kit designed for 35 inch wheelbases.
Based on the axle capacities we know your 2015 Gray Wolf 26RR has it would be a little more likely you'd have a 33 inch wheelbase and would need the part # MR89DR.

We installed your wet bolts and links. We also installed (not yours) a shock absorber kit on our tandem axle travel trailer. We kept the stock equalizers. The shock absorbers have made an incredible difference in our towing experience. The installation did take a several days under the trailer. It required removing the under trailer liner, fresh water tank and some modifications to the kit. It’s a lot of work but Oh My God so worth it!

The MORryde wetbolts and shackles we upgraded to are amazing! I can now drive down the road confident that my shackles are not going to break, even though our roads are terrible. Pro tip, pit the zerks facing inward or you will likely not be able to grease them with the tires on.
